About

Ertuğrul Bılgılı is a scholar working on Global and Planetary Change, Nature and Landscape Conservation and Ecology, Evolution, Behavior and Systematics. According to data from OpenAlex, Ertuğrul Bılgılı has authored 45 papers receiving a total of 540 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 29 papers in Global and Planetary Change, 21 papers in Nature and Landscape Conservation and 10 papers in Ecology, Evolution, Behavior and Systematics. Recurrent topics in Ertuğrul Bılgılı’s work include Fire effects on ecosystems (26 papers), Forest ecology and management (19 papers) and Optimization of Sustainable Biomass Supply Chains (8 papers). Ertuğrul Bılgılı is often cited by papers focused on Fire effects on ecosystems (26 papers), Forest ecology and management (19 papers) and Optimization of Sustainable Biomass Supply Chains (8 papers). Ertuğrul Bılgılı collaborates with scholars based in Türkiye, Lithuania and New Zealand. Ertuğrul Bılgılı's co-authors include Bülent Sağlam, Ömer Küçük, İbrahim Turna, Mustafa Altındiş, Nuri Kıraz, Paulo M. Fernandes, David A. Norton, Emin Zeki Başkent, Mehmet Küçük and Aydın Tüfekçioğlu and has published in prestigious journals such as Sensors, Energy & Fuels and Forest Ecology and Management.
